Output 52666758e216c1a540a02b593d8a9ef02a091f129f67ceb25c7ecb639d9179ad:0

value
32409400
script pubkey
OP_0 OP_PUSHBYTES_20 a1f399c67dd1858c6b7735a8f8db43b3317ca1d1
address
ltc1q58een3na6xzcc6mhxk503k6rkvchegw3vp8zy5
transaction
52666758e216c1a540a02b593d8a9ef02a091f129f67ceb25c7ecb639d9179ad
spent
true